The Fairleigh Dickinson University women's volleyball team edged Delaware State University, 3-2, Friday, Sept. 5 on a neutral court in Easton, PA. Senior middle blocker Lauren Boothby (/Voorhees) led the Knights to a 3-3 mark on the season, courtesy of a 25-kill, 14-dig double-double.
FDU took the first two games by a counts of 25-18. However, the Hornets scrapped back to earn a pair of 25-21 victories. The Knights hit a team clip of .316 in the fifth set to clinch the match, 15-9.
Boothby ? who also contributed three service aces ? finished with a match-and-season-high kill total, while senior outside hitter Megan Philbrick (/Elizabeth Seton)'s .324 attack percentage (15 kills) proved a match-best.
Senior setter Karolina Kowalski (/North Arlington) went for 26 assists and seven digs. Freshman counterpart Sarah Willey (Abingdon, MD/Bel Air) tallied 16 assists and five digs.
Junior outside hitter Ali Philbrick (/Elizabeth Seton) registered eight digs. Freshman middle blocker Meghan Alger (Cheltenham, MD/Bishop McNamara) added four block assists, with freshman libero Kelsey Semler (Allentown, PA/Allentown Central Catholic) recording 12 digs.
